ごめんね青春! (directly translated into “Sorry Youth!), but with the English title Saving My Stupid Youth or Regret From My School Days is a Japanese drama about a high school teacher who may have burned down a chapel 14 years prior to the story. He teaches at an all-boys Buddhist high school, but decides to merge the school with a girls catholic high school where…
